Energy-Saving Tips for Summer: Keep Your Home Cool and Efficient

As temperatures rise and summer approaches, keeping your home cool and energy-efficient becomes a top priority. Fortunately, with a few simple tips and strategies, you can beat the heat while also saving on energy costs. Let's dive into some effective ways to keep your American Legend Home cool and efficient all summer long!


1. Optimize Your Air Conditioning

First things first, ensure your air conditioning system is running efficiently.

Regular Maintenance

Schedule annual HVAC maintenance to clean filters, check ductwork, and optimize system performance. Check out our Maintenance Minute video that teaches you how to replace your home's A/C filter yourself!

Set the Right Temperature

Keep your thermostat set at a reasonable temperature to balance comfort and energy savings. We suggest keeping your home between 67 and 77 degrees Fahrenheit. 


2. Use Smart Thermostats

Your American Legend Home is equipped with a smart thermostat for better control and energy savings.

Programmable Settings

Take advantage of programmable features to adjust temperatures based on your schedule, reducing energy usage when you're away.

Remote Access

Control your thermostat remotely via smartphone apps to adjust settings and monitor energy usage on the go.


3. Implement Energy-Saving Practices

Incorporate these energy-saving practices into your daily routine.

Utilize Ceiling Fans

Use ceiling fans to circulate air and create a wind-chill effect, allowing you to raise the thermostat temperature without sacrificing comfort.

Close Blinds and Curtains

Keep blinds and curtains closed during the hottest parts of the day to block out sunlight and reduce heat gain.


4. Enhance Home Insulation

Improve your home's insulation to maintain a comfortable indoor temperature.

Seal Air Leaks

Seal gaps around doors, windows, and ducts to prevent cool air from escaping and hot air from entering. Check out this Maintenance Minute video for tips on how to replace old seals and weather stripping.


5. Reduce Heat Sources

Minimize heat sources inside your home to reduce the workload on your cooling system.

Limit Appliance Use

Avoid using heat-generating appliances like ovens and dryers during the hottest parts of the day.

Switch to LED Bulbs

Replace any incandescent bulbs with energy-efficient LED bulbs that produce less heat.


6. Utilize Natural Ventilation

Take advantage of natural ventilation to cool your home without relying solely on air conditioning.

Open Windows

Open windows during cooler hours of the day and at night to let in fresh air and promote cross-ventilation.

Use Exhaust Fans

Use bathroom and kitchen exhaust fans to expel hot, humid air and prevent it from lingering indoors.


By implementing these energy-saving tips, you can create a cool and efficient environment in your American Legend Home throughout the summer months. Not only will you stay comfortable, but you'll also reduce your carbon footprint and save on utility bills. Here's to a cool and energy-efficient summer ahead!
